Duke can survive without the bigs and Duval in the single bonus and at the end of close games, so horrendous FTs aren’t such a concern to me. Goldwire, Allen, O’Connell, Trent and Vrankovic will need to defend and rebound well enough to survive one four-minute stretch against a few top teams. Offensively, I’m not worried about any lineup with Allen in it, as long as someone competent can bring the ball up for him (Goldwire) and he’s surrounded by shooters and a big screener (Vrankovic).

If K is not a moron, that lineup will win at least one close game in the NCAAT. Keeping Bagley, Carter, DeLaurier, Duval and/or Bolden in to trade 1 point for 2-3 points every possession over one unlucky stretch would cost us the season. Yeah, it sucks for at least 5 scholarship players to be totally unplayable in clutch situations, but Duke has enough additional bodies who can be competent with Allen doing everything for them.

The bigger problem of Hacka simply won’t happen in college basketball. NBA coaches can do it because the talent pool is so deep and roster spots are so scarce that teams shouldn’t be playing guys who shoot sub-50% from the line. K, Izzo, Self, Calipari, Roy, etc. destroying their sport with Hacka would be dumb for their own careers, and I’m sure they have an unwritten rule not to do it. A lesser coach doing it to one of them would result in the lesser coach being blackballed from the sport. 350+ college basketball programs aren’t going to be able to put 5 guys on the court at all times who can make FTs.
